## Step 4: Point the experiment service at the new store

Quick one for review: the Fairebox ticket-pricing experiment used to read prices straight from the storefront replica, which made the security folks (rightly) twitchy. We've carved out a dedicated experiment database with its own credentials and row-level access on the `price_variants` table only. Audit logging is on by default, 90-day retention. Once you've verified the grants match the checklist in step 3, update the service config with this connection string.

database URL for bahop-yagep: mssql://sildor_svc:35ha7jz@db-fb6d.nelvrodyn.example:5432/casath

## Onboarding: Turnwell Counter Service

For the weekly eng sync: Turnwell counts turnstile events at Harrowfield Arena and publishes gate totals every ten seconds. New joiners get read access by default. Writes to the calibration table require the sealed config store, which locks after any unclean shutdown — this bit us twice last quarter, so know the procedure. Unsealing is a one-command operation from the gate-side console and should be demoed at each new hire's first sync. The command prompts for the recovery passphrase below.

recovery phrase for bajog-kahif: wenael-ulawyn

# Build Provenance — SproutCycle Scheduler

Notes for the weekly eng sync. All SproutCycle watering-scheduler builds now originate from the Fernway pipeline, which records the source revision, toolchain version, and firmware target for every artifact. Builds produced outside Fernway are considered unverified and must not ship to customer hubs. As of this week, the provenance check is a hard gate in staging. The currently promoted build is identified by the token below.

build token for tawif-bahip: htk31_68bba16e1afabfef4ecc69408c06f16

## Artifact Signing — Inventory Reconciliation Job

The nightly reconciliation job for Stockline now signs its output manifests before upload. Unsigned manifests are rejected by the Ledgerbox ingest as of build 412. Two mismatches last week traced to a stale key on the runner pool; rotated Tuesday. Action for sync: confirm all runners pull the current key at job start. The active signing key for the reconciliation pipeline is as follows.

signing key of yafop-taguf = bky3_Kre